![]() All of the kids in the classes have issues....? I'm learning that I am going to have to modify my instructional methods - short attention spans, lack of ability or desire to read and study.... kinda scary in a way to think of where they will be in 10 years.? I am trying work in other instructional elements when I talk about how to do something, and there are some glimmers there... One young gal, very headstrong - knew everything, but not the NAME of things? (WTF??).... she didn't know which machine was the drill press, or the jointer, but she could use them and her skills seem competent - anyway, I told her the history of the circular saw, and how a shaker seamstress invented the circular saw blade in the early 1800's - and that most modern saws all owe something to the lady - She *really* liked that story...
